hu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]PHP在库存管理中的应用与实践|php库存管理系统,PHP与库存管理,探索PHP在库存管理中的高效应用,打造专业PHP库存管理系统

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文介绍了PHP在库存管理中的应用与实践,详细阐述了利用PHP开发的库存管理系统的设计与实现。系统采用PHP语言结合MySQL数据库,实现了商品库存的实时监控、数据统计与分析等功能,有效提高了库存管理的效率和准确性。

本文目录导读:

  1. PHP简介
  2. 库存管理概述
  3. PHP在库存管理中的应用

随着互联网技术的不断发展,企业信息化的步伐逐渐加快,库存管理作为企业运营的重要环节,其效率和准确性至关重要,PHP作为一种广泛应用于Web开发的脚本语言,因其高效、灵活、易学的特点,在库存管理系统中得到了广泛的应用,本文将探讨PHP在库存管理中的应用与实践。

PHP简介

PHP(Hypertext Preprocessor,超文本预处理器)是一种开放源代码的、跨平台的、用于Web开发的脚本语言,PHP语法借鉴了C语言、java和Perl,易于学习,功能强大,PHP与HTML代码混合,可以直接嵌入到HTML代码中,使得Web页面的生成更加灵活,PHP支持多种数据库,如MySQL、Oracle、SQL Server等,为数据库应用提供了强大的支持。

库存管理概述

库存管理是指企业对库存物资的采购、存储、销售、配送等环节进行有效管理的过程,库存管理的主要目的是保证企业生产、销售的顺利进行,降低库存成本,提高库存周转率,库存管理包括库存数据的收集、存储、处理、分析和展示等多个环节。

PHP在库存管理中的应用

1、数据库连接与操作

PHP与MySQL数据库的结合,为库存管理系统提供了强大的数据存储和处理能力,通过PHP,可以轻松实现对MySQL数据库的连接、查询、插入、更新和删除等操作,以是一个简单的示例:

// 连接数据库
$conn = new mysqli("localhost", "username", "password", "database");
// 检测连接
if ($conn->connect_error) {
    die("连接失败: " . $conn->connect_error);
}
// 查询库存数据
$sql = "SELECT * FROM inventory";
$result = $conn->query($sql);
if ($result->num_rows > 0) {
    // 输出数据
    while($row = $result->fetch_assoc()) {
        echo "商品名称: " . $row["name"]. " - 库存数量: " . $row["quantity"]. "<br>";
    }
} else {
    echo "0 结果";
}
// 关闭连接
$conn->close();

2、数据展示与交互

PHP可以通过HTML表单与用户进行交互,收集用户输入的库存数据,并将其存储到数据库中,PHP还可以将数据库中的库存数据展示到Web页面上,方便用户查看和管理,以下是一个简单的示例:

// 连接数据库
$conn = new mysqli("localhost", "username", "password", "database");
// 检测连接
if ($conn->connect_error) {
    die("连接失败: " . $conn->connect_error);
}
// 处理表单提交
if ($_SERVER["REQUEST_METHOD"] == "POST") {
    $name = $_POST["name"];
    $quantity = $_POST["quantity"];
    
    // 插入库存数据
    $sql = "INSERT INTO inventory (name, quantity) VALUES ('$name', $quantity)";
    if ($conn->query($sql) === TRUE) {
        echo "新记录插入成功";
    } else {
        echo "Error: " . $sql . "<br>" . $conn->error;
    }
}
// 关闭连接
$conn->close();

3、数据分析与报表生成

PHP可以通过内置函数和第三方库(如PHPExcel、FPDF等)生成各种统计报表,帮助企业管理者分析库存数据,制定合理的库存策略,以下是一个简单的示例:

// 连接数据库
$conn = new mysqli("localhost", "username", "password", "database");
// 检测连接
if ($conn->connect_error) {
    die("连接失败: " . $conn->connect_error);
}
// 查询库存数据
$sql = "SELECT name, SUM(quantity) AS total_quantity FROM inventory GROUP BY name";
$result = $conn->query($sql);
// 导出报表
require_once 'PHPExcel.php';
$objPHPExcel = new PHPExcel();
$objPHPExcel->setActiveSheetIndex(0)
            ->setCellValue('A1', '商品名称')
            ->setCellValue('B1', '总库存数量');
$rowNumber = 2;
while($row = $result->fetch_assoc()) {
    $objPHPExcel->getActiveSheet()->setCellValue('A' . $rowNumber, $row["name"])
                                    ->setCellValue('B' . $rowNumber, $row["total_quantity"]);
    $rowNumber++;
}
$objPHPExcel->getActiveSheet()->setTitle('库存报表');
$objPHPExcel->setActiveSheetIndex(0);
header('Content-Type: application/vnd.openxmlformats-officedocument.spreadsheetml.sheet');
header('Content-Disposition: attachment;filename="inventory_report.xlsx"');
header('Cache-Control: max-age=0');
$objWriter = PHPExcel_IOFactory::createWriter($objPHPExcel, 'Excel2007');
$objWriter->save('php://output');
// 关闭连接
$conn->close();

PHP作为一种功能强大的Web开发语言,在库存管理系统中发挥着重要作用,通过PHP与MySQL的结合,可以实现库存数据的存储、查询、分析和展示,提高库存管理的效率和准确性,随着技术的不断进步,PHP在库存管理领域的应用将更加广泛,为企业的发展提供有力支持。

相关关键词:PHP,库存管理,数据库连接,数据操作,数据展示,交互,数据分析,报表生成,MySQL,Web开发,脚本语言,信息化,企业运营,库存成本,库存周转率,库存策略,PHPExcel,FPDF,Web页面,HTML表单,库存物资,采购,存储,销售,配送,企业管理者,统计报表,数据存储,数据处理,数据收集,数据展示,Web应用,跨平台,开放源代码,Web开发语言,Web开发技术,Web开发工具,Web开发框架,Web开发环境,Web服务器,Web应用程序,Web编程,Web编程语言,Web编程技术,Web编程工具,Web编程框架,Web编程环境,Web编程语言特性,Web编程语言优势,Web编程语言应用,Web编程语言发展,Web编程语言趋势,Web编程语言前景。

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

PHP库存管理:php管理数据库

Linux操作系统:linux操作系统怎么安装

PHP与库存管理:php仓库管理系统

原文链接:,转发请注明来源!